A teaser video it recently released shows the vehicle exterior's from different angles and that was all Lexus would reveal.

The RZ would be the third electric car that shares the new e-TNGA platform as the Toyota bZ4X and Subaru Solterra. Lexus already has the all-electric UX300e but it was based on the ICE version of the UX, which means compromises have to be made in terms of space, equipment and technology. The RZ features a full-length light bar in keeping with current Lexus design and has a ducktail spoiler for a sporty look.

It will also have dual charging ports above the front wheels like the Porsche Taycan for better charging flexibility.
